The May-Hegglin anomaly(MHA) is a rare autosomal dominant disorder. This is the most common type of hereditry or inherited giant platelet disorders(lGPDs). It is characterized by the presence of giant platelets, thrombocytopenia, abnormal bluish inclusions in the granulocytes, and mild bleeding symptoms. The mechanism of the hemostatic defect is not entirely clear, but bleeding is proportional to the degree of thrombocytopenia. We experienced the mother and neonate affected With May-Hegglin anomaly. In the peripheral blood smear, giant platelets and light blue basophilic inclusion bodies in the granulocytes are observed.
